Compact Loader Land Demolition: Advice , Methods & Secure Operation
Employing a skid steer for land clearing can significantly accelerate the process, but demands careful planning and adherence to precautions . Start by identifying and marking all utilities β this is paramount for preventing damage and potential hazards. Next, carefully utilize attachments like rotary cutters to effectively manage vegetation. For limited areas, a scoop can be sufficient, but larger tracts may benefit from a forestry mulcher land clearing delaware . Always operate the machine at a moderate speed and be conscious of your surroundings. Regular checks of the skid steer are also essential to ensuring its reliable performance . Finally, wear appropriate personal protective equipment at all times, including goggles and earmuffs to minimize risk and promote a secure working area for everyone.
How Much Does Land Clearing Really Cost? (Estimates & Factors)
Figuring out a price of land removal can be surprisingly tricky. Usually , you can expect prices spanning from around $1,000 to $10,000 or even , but that is just an initial estimate. Numerous aspects impact the final amount. Extent of that property is an significant one; larger areas will price additional work. That type of growth β heavy forests unlike scattered brush β contributes a important role. Terrain characteristics also possess a impact; uneven slopes are considerably difficult to handle and boost labor charges . Also, a necessity for tree removal contributes the that investment.

Clearing Land: Choosing the Right Equipment (Skid Steer vs. Mini Excavator)
When grading property for construction, selecting the appropriate tools is essential. Two frequently used selections are a skid steer and a small digger. Skid steers provide great adaptability, particularly for handling dirt and smoothing ground. Yet, mini excavators shine in confined areas and for excavating under surface. In the end, the best device relies on the particular project demands and area factors.
